In your settings 4th tab, there is something called "Info button display options". Go into that and make sure the "Display shooting functions" is checked. Then get out of the menu.
Now, press the Info button until you see the shooting functions screen on your back LCD. It is a full screen that shows all your camera settings. You may (or may not) need to press the Info button more than once to get to that screen.
Once you are currently showing the shooting functions screen on your back LCD, press the AF selection button and you should see all the AF points displayed on the back LCD and you can manipulate it by viewing the back LCD or the viewfinder.
